On Wed, Dec 12, 2001 at 10:54:30AM +0000, Julian Gilbey wrote:
> You belie yourself here: you *CAN'T* provide a reason when using the
> close command, only when mailing nnnn-done@bugs.

Not true. Do something like this:

---beginning of message---
To: control@debian.org, nnnn@bugs.debian.org

close nnnn
thanks

Explanation
blah
blah
blah
---end of message---

I've done similar things myself sometimes, though not with the close
command I don't think....

Obviously this is not better than nnnn-done@bugs, but it's another way
